The Indian Offer of Imperial Preference is a book written by Lethbridge Roper in 1913. The book is a detailed analysis of the Indian government's proposal to offer preferential trade agreements to the British Empire. The proposal was made in response to the British government's decision to introduce a new system of tariffs that would negatively impact Indian exports. The book provides a historical background to the proposal, outlining the economic and political factors that led to its formulation. It also examines the potential benefits and drawbacks of the proposal, both for India and the British Empire.
